Transaction 863eef0dc5f7c67079c29ff35fa0729ccfd124c282c884d97caf35c48c6e1440
1 Input
1 Output
-
863eef0dc5f7c67079c29ff35fa0729ccfd124c282c884d97caf35c48c6e1440:0
- value
- 66923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d53e3e4a7ac6e1d5f9616ac94c0a335fadf7a9d OP_EQUAL
- address
- 3LQgwfPwoQQUb7G3XQAaJPWDu5BpHvmcqs